POSITION SUMMARY:

  • Provide analytical and operational support to leadership by analyzing data, identifying trends, and delivering insights that drive operational improvements and strategic decision-making.
  • Develop reports, dashboards, and executive presentations that monitor key performance indicators and support business objectives.
  • Partner with Operations, Finance, and cross-functional teams to optimize processes, improve operational efficiency, and implement strategic initiatives.
  • Assist with documentation, project tracking, and process improvement efforts to ensure accurate reporting and operational excellence.
  • Support high-priority operational projects by managing deliverables, evaluating performance metrics, and providing data-driven recommendations.

DESIRED PROFESSIONAL S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Bachelor's degree required with 1-3 years of experience in investment banking, consulting, finance, accounting, corporate development, or a related analytical field.
  •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el, Smartsheet, Tableau, and PowerPoint with experience creating reports, dashboards, and executive-level presentations.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, organizational, and communication skills with the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Highly motivated self-starter with experience collaborating across Operations, Finance, IT, Revenue Cycle, HR, Analytics, Clinical, or other cross-functional teams.
  • Healthcare industry experience preferred with a demonstrated ability to support operational improvement initiatives through data-driven analysis.
